Computer tipComputer and Technology Tip: Dust build up can cause the most damage to your CPU or Central Processing Unit -some people also call it just "processor"-. Keep the fan and the fan vents free of dust and debris. If the dust builds up too much, the fan will then slow down, overheat the CPU and damage your hard drive. To avoid this problem dust the fans regularly with a can of compressed air, which you can buy at any office supply store or computer store for $8/6 oz. a can, or wipe it down with a lambs wool duster. Make sure to avoid anything that would create static electricity, which can damage your processor. By doing this you will expand the life of your PC and avoid any trips to the PC doctors.
